## Deployment — Wiki RBAC

Quillbase role-based access ships this week. Roles: reader, editor, steward. Steward is required for namespace deletes and template edits; editor covers everything else. Legacy accounts map to reader by default — migrate stewards manually before cutover or they lose template access. Rollout is flag-gated per namespace; enable staging first, verify audit log entries, then promote. Rollback is the same flag flipped off; no data migration involved. Current flag and role-mapping settings for the deploy follow.

config for yaweg-fajeg:
[fenir]
port = 4000
region = north-4
host = fenir.qorvelworks.internal
team = silok
timeout_ms = 500
retries = 3

Handing off the Dunmere release. Main open item: flaky DNS resolution on the resolver pool behind the Copperline edge — retries mask it but deploy health checks intermittently fail. Workaround: pin the deploy agent to the secondary resolver until infra ships the patch. Nothing else blocking. You'll need to re-sign the hotfix bundle when infra's fix lands; current deploy key is below.

release key, kafog-tajog: bky13_KpX8yjD5wzaFq

**Migration Guide — Step 4: Tax-Rate Lookup Cache**

Welcome aboard. In this step you'll move the tax-rate lookup cache from the old Pellgrove service to the new Ashfern stack. The cache holds jurisdiction-to-rate mappings and refreshes nightly; stale entries cause incorrect invoice totals, so the TTL and refresh schedule matter. Copy the settings exactly before cutover, then verify a sample invoice against the Pellgrove output. The settings to carry over are the following.

service settings:
ralael:
  pin: 7453
  tenant: zorath
  seal: seal_087806e4
  metrics_host: metrics.ralael.paliqworks.example
  standby_team: fraath
  escalation: praok-istiel
  nonce: 10e083